欢迎来到天天文库
浏览记录
ID:52304074
大小:399.00 KB
页数:3页
时间:2020-03-26
《自动检测技术第4版赖申江马西秦习题解答教学课件 习题与思考题解答14.doc》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、习题与思考题解答(第14章)1.一个12位ADC,模拟量输入范围为0~10V,它能分辨输入电压的最小值是多少?解:2.本章第三节图14-11中,若模拟量范围为0~10V,输入信号如何连接?解:模拟电压10V接AD574芯片的第13脚(10Vspn),模拟信号地接AD574芯片的第9脚(AN-GND)。3.本章第三节图14-14中,芯片X25045的作用是什么?解:X25045是美国Xicor公司的生产的标准化8脚集成电路,它将EEPROM、看门狗定时器、电压监控三种功能组合在单个芯片之内,大大简化了硬件设计,提高了系统的可靠性,减少了对印制电路板的空间要求,降低了成本和系统功耗,
2、是一种理想的单片机外围芯片。在本系统中,X25045芯片用于实现复位及监控。当系统故障时,在选定的超时时间之后,X25045的RST复位输出。同时,利用X25045对低Vcc检测电路,可以保护系统使之免受低压的影响。当Vcc降到最小Vcc转换点以下时,系统复位,复位一直到Vcc返回规定值稳定为止。4.设计基于单片机的数据采集装置,实现信号的采集以及与微机的数据通信。MCU为89C52,1路A/D转换,A/D用AD1674芯片,通信标准为RS-232。解:89C52芯片与AT89S52芯片功能类似,指令系统兼容,引脚相同。AD1674芯片与AD574芯片功能类似(但转换时间更快10
3、μs),引脚相同。因此完全可以采用图14-11的电路原理图,只需将芯片替换即可。5.设计数据采集系统,实现与微机进行远程数据通信。要求能采集现场实时数据并将数据以一定的格式发送给上位微机,能接受上位微机的测控指令并输出控制信号。MCU为89C52(或用SOC),8路开关量输入,8路8位模拟量输入;A/D转换用0809芯片,通信芯片为MAX485E,通信标准为RS-485。解:数据采集系统框图见题5图1。下面说明A/D转换用的0809芯片以及通信芯片MAX485E。1)0809芯片ADC0809是CMOS工艺、采用逐次逼近法的8位A/D转换芯片。28引脚双列直插式封装,片内除A/D
4、转换部分外还有多路模拟开关部分。ADC0809的内部结构逻辑图见题5图2,引脚接线图见题5图3。由图可知,ADC0809由一个8路模拟开关、一个地址锁存与译码器、一个A/D转换器和一个三态输出锁存器组成。多路开关可选通8个模拟通道,允许8路模拟量分时输入,共用A/D转换器进行转换。三态输出锁器用于锁存A/D转换完的数字量,当OE端为高电平时,才可以从三态输出锁存器取走转换完的数据。2)RS-485通信标准在要求通信距离为几十米到上千米时,广泛采用RS-485串行总线标准。RS-485采用平衡发送和差分接收,具有抑制共模干扰的能力。RS-485采用半双工工作方式,任何时候只能有一点
5、处于发送状态,因此,发送电路须由使能信号加以控制。应用RS-485可以联网构成分布式系统,数据最高传输速率为10Mbps。RS-485的电气特性:逻辑“1”以两线间的电压差为+(2~6)V表示;逻辑“0”以两线间的电压差为-(2~6)V表示,且该电平与TTL电平兼容,可方便与TTL电路连接。3)MAX485E芯片单片机串行口的协议信号为RS-232信号,可以利用RS-232串行通信协议直接进行串行通信。但RS-232协议支持的传输距离近,不超过50m。RS-485串行通信协议支持的传输距离远达1200m,且抗干扰能力强,数据传输速率高。所以,将单片机串行口的RS-232协议信号转
6、换为RS-485协议信号,便可实现单片机的远距离通信。MAX485E是MAXIM公司推出的支持RS一485协议的低功耗收发器,数据传输速率可达2.5Mbps。利用MAX485E芯片,可以将单片机串行口的RS-232协议信号转换为RS-485信号,从而实现远距离通信。4)数据采集系统框图见题5图4。
此文档下载收益归作者所有